Effect of soil parametrs on distribution of manganese and nikel in soils of Slovakia
2004
Makovnikova, J.,Vyskumny ustav podoznalectva a ochrany pody, Bratislava (Slovak Republic). Regionalne pracovisko Banska Bystrica, Mladeznicka 36, 974 04 Banska Bystrica
Paper is focused on distribution of manganese and nikel in soils as well as on testing of relationships between selected soil parameters and content of manganese and nikel in individual fractions. A methodological process of selective sequential extraction according to Zeien and Brummer has been used for a file of 21 soils representing seven soil types (Haplic Chernozems, Mollic Fluvisols, Gleic Stagnosols, Eutric Fluvisols, Haplic Luvisols, Dystric Cambisols, Haplic Podzols) to evaluate bonds of manganese and nikel considering particular soil components. The distribution of manganese and nikel was analysed in the depth 0-10 cm, because the plant uptake is very active in this depth. Seven fractions of manganese and nikel were analysed: mobile (mob.), easily mobile (eas. mob.), occluded on Mn-oxides (occl. Mn), bound to organic matter (b.o.m.), bound by amorphous Fe-oxides (b.am. Fe), bound by crystallized Fe-oxides (b.cr. Fe) and residual fraction (res.). The Statgraphic 5.0 was used.
